Pentimenti Productions Nfp is located in Chicago, IL. The organization was established in 2011. According to its NTEE Classification (A31) the organization is classified as: Film & Video, under the broad grouping of Arts, Culture & Humanities and related organizations. This organization is an independent organization and not affiliated with a larger national or regional group of organizations. Pentimenti Productions Nfp is a 501(c)(3) and as such, is described as a "Charitable or Religous organization or a private foundation" by the IRS.
For the year ending 12/2021, Pentimenti Productions Nfp generated $308.0k in total revenue. This represents relatively stable growth, over the past 6 years the organization has increased revenue by an average of 5.2% each year. All expenses for the organization totaled $295.9k during the year ending 12/2021. While expenses have increased by 5.3% per year over the past 6 years. PENTIMENTI IS AN ARTS NONPROFIT AND DOCUMENTARY PRODUCTION COMPANY BASED IN CHICAGO WITH A MISSION TO DEVELOP, SUPPORT, AND EXHIBIT FILMS ABOUT ART AND ARTISTS. FOR THE FIRST SEVERAL YEARS OF ITS EXISTENCE, PENTIMENTI'S PRIMARY ACTIVITY HAS BEEN THE PRODUCTION AND DISTRIBUTION OF ITS FIRST FILM, HAIRY WHO & THE CHICAGO IMAGISTS, WHICH FOCUSES ON THE HISTORY, IMPACT, AND LEGACY OF A GROUP OF VISUAL ARTISTS FROM THE SCHOOL OF THE ART INSTITUTE OF CHICAGO WHO CAME TO PROMINENCE STARTING IN THE 1960S. THE FILM HAS SCREENED NATIONALLY AND INTERNATIONALLY, AND IS AVAILABLE DIGITALLY AND ON DVD/BLU-RAY. TO SUPPLEMENT THE FILM, PENTIMENTI CREATED THE CHICAGO IMAGIST WEB ARCHIVE, A FREE ONLINE RESOURCE FOR PEOPLE TO LEARN MORE ABOUT THE ARTISTS. IN 2014, PENTIMENTI BEGAN WORK ON ITS SECOND FEATURE-LENGTH DOCUMENTARY, A 3-D DOCUMENTARY FILM ABOUT THE LIFE AND WORK OF ARTIST AND MARINE H.C. WESTERMANN, WHICH IS CURRENTLY THE ORGANIZATION'S PRIMARY ACTIVITY.
CONTINUED FROM ACITIVITY ONE...THE FILM IS CONCEIVED AND DIRECTED BY PENTIMENTI'S ARTISTIC DIRECTOR AND PRESIDENT, LESLIE BUCHBINDER, AND FEATURES INTERVIEWS WITH ED RUSCHA, FRANK GEHRY, AND MANY OTHERS. AS A VETERAN OF WORLD WAR II AND THE KOREAN WAR WHO STRUGGLED WITH THE RAMIFICATIONS OF MODERN WARFARE, WESTERMANN'S DRAMATIC PERSONAL HISTORY IS TRACED THROUGH HIS BEGUILING, SURREAL ARTWORKS. PENTIMENTI HAS ALSO RESTORED AND RE-RELEASED ARCHIVAL FILMS ABOUT ARTISTS.
CONTINUED FROM ACTIVITY ONE... IN ADDITION TO ITS FILMMAKING ENDEAVORS, PENTIMENTI HAS REGULARLY PROGRAMMED PUBLIC SCREENINGS WITH ACCOMPANYING PANEL DISCUSSIONS. PENTIMENTI HAS ALSO BEGUN OFFERING A GRANT FOR WOMEN, NON-BINARY, AND/OR LGBTQ EMERGING FILMMAKERS MAKING PROJECTS ABOUT ART AND ARTISTS. IN 2022, PENTIMENTI LAUNCHED THE ART DOCUMENTARY DATABASE, A FREE ONLINE EDUCATION RESOURCE THAT ALLOWS USERS TO BROWSE OVER 100+ FILMS ABOUT ART AND ARTISTS.
